Gas Safety Certificates

Gas is used to heat and power millions of homes and businesses across the UK. This is the reason there are rules and regulations in place to ensure that this fuel does not pose danger of injury or even death to the occupants. The law requires landlords to conduct regular gas safety inspections on their properties. These checks will ensure that the pipework and appliances are safe. To get the gas safety certificate, a licensed engineer must complete a comprehensive inspection and test of the entire system. A valid gas certificate will include all the appliances and installations that have been tested and give the landlord gas safety certificates Newport Pagnell peace of mind knowing that their rental property is in compliance with legal requirements.

A gas safety certificate can confirm that the appliances and installation have been inspected. It also tells you when the engineer should return. Typically, this is every 12 months. Landlords are encouraged to schedule these visits in advance to avoid penalties or fines for late certification. This will also help avoid conflicts with the engineer.

Landlords must also provide an original copy of their gas safety certificate to potential buyers prior to selling their commercial or residential property. This will allow the buyer to make an informed decision regarding the state of the gas appliances and installations in the property. If a landlord doesn't have a current gas safety certificate, it could potentially invalidate their insurance and cause them to be held accountable for any injury or damage caused by unchecked or neglected gas systems.

It is essential to confirm that a gas engineer has been qualified before hiring them to complete a Gas Safety Certificate CP12. You can check this using the check box 'Check an Engineer" on the Gas Safe Register's website. The window will display a photograph of the engineer, along with their qualifications and experience. A genuine engineer will have an identity card issued by Gas Safe with dates of start and expiration, a unique license number and an outline of their training.

Gas Installations

If you're considering installing the latest gas appliance at home, ensure you choose an Gas Safe registered engineer (formerly CORGI). This will ensure that the work is done in a safe and sanitary manner to the required standard. Request to see the Gas Safe Register membership card prior to allowing them to start any work. Check that they hold a valid CP12 certification, which is a legal document that confirms the security of your gas safe registered engineer Newport Pagnell appliances at home.

The only method for a landlord or homeowner to verify the security of gas appliances in their home is to obtain a CP12 certificate. The Gas Safety Installation and Use Regulations of 1998 require that landlords and other residential owners who have gas appliances in their properties undergo these inspections.

Landlords are required to have their gas appliances checked at least once per year. This will help avoid any issues that might arise with them and to ensure that tenants aren't being put at the risk of getting carbon monoxide poisoned. It is also recommended that homeowners test their appliances every year to ensure that they're safe and operating correctly.

A gas safety engineer will examine every gas appliance in your home, including the flues. They will also check that all the pipes and connections are secure. They will look for signs that gas is not working safely and notify you of any issues they find. The CP12 certificate will confirm the safety of your gas safe Newport Pagnell appliances and flues.

Gas Repairs

A gas safe engineer can perform any repairs that are needed on your home's gas lines. This includes leaks and damage that have occurred over the years. They are also capable of fixing any appliances that are not working properly. Before a gas safe engineer begins to work on these items they will be sure to turn off the gas supply. This will avoid any accidents that might occur during the repair process.

Gas leaks can be a very dangerous problem and it is essential to fix them immediately. They can lead to severe health issues and also cause property damage. Gas safety engineer Newport Pagnell is able to identify and fix leaks efficiently and quickly. They will employ various tools to identify the source of the leak and will then close it.

Many people are unaware that their gas line is in need of repair. This is because the majority of gas safe Newport Pagnell lines are beneath the ground, making it difficult to see or feel them. There are some signs that you can check to see whether you are suffering from gas line issues. The most obvious sign is the smell of eggs that are rotten. This is due to the sulfur in natural gas. If you smell this odor, it is important to evacuate your home and call an expert immediately. Other signs include a hissing sound near the gas line and dead vegetation in the area.

If a gas line is damaged, it's going to need to be replaced. It could be due to corrosion, age or other causes.
